Pull the fuel pump relay and jump the relay's panel contacts:

Jump terminals 30 and 87.  If the pumps run, the wiring to and from the pumps is fine.

Jump terminals 15 and 87 and turn the ignition key to "on" (not "start").  If the pumps run, the ignition wiring is good.

Connect terminal 31 to ground and check for continuity.  If there is continuity, the ground connections are good.

If all of the above tests are passed, that leaves the ignition coil feed to check (consult your repair manual for instructions).

What is a load reduction relay, never heard of them?

Otherwise known as the X relay, or cut-out relay; it's official, proper name is the load reduction relay.  It's job is to cut power to the head lights, air conditioning, etc. during start-up so that the starter can have as much power as possible.
